Q

irbesartan (Avapro) dose?

A

150-300mg qd

25
losartan (Cozaar) dose?
25-100mg in 1-2 divided doses
26
olmesartan (Benicar) dose?
10-40mg qd
27
valsartan (Diovan) dose?
80-320 mg qd
28
Pts w history of angioedema with ACEi can receive an aRB when?
6 weeks after ACEi is d/c
29
HCTZ dose?
12.5-50mg qd no benefit beyond 25mg, but AEs are worse
30
chlorthalidone (Hygroton) dose?
12.5-25mg qd
31
metolazone (Zaroxolyn) dose?
2.5-5mg qd
32
furosemide dose?
20-80mg daily of BID
33
bumetanide (Bumex) dose?
0.5-2mg qd or BID
34
torsemide (Demadex) dose?
5-10mg QD
35
triamterene (Dyrenium) dose?
50-100mg qd
36
triamterene/HCTZ dose?
37.5mg/25mg qd
37
K sparing diuretics contraindicated with what CrCl?
<10ml/min or hepatic disease
38
amlodipine (Norvasc) dose?
2.5-10mg qd
39
nifedipine ER dose?
30-90mg qd
40
diltiazem SR dose?
180-360mg qd
41
diltiazem ER dose?
120-540mg qd
42
verapamil SR dose?
180-480mg qd
43
atenolol dose?
25-100mg qd
44
bisoprolol dose?
2.5-20mg qd
45
carvedilol dose?
3.125mg-25mg BID can increase to 50mg BID in pts >85kg
46
labetalol dose?
100-400mg BID
47
metoprolol tartrate (Lopressor) dose?
25-100mg BID
48
metoprolol succinate (Toprol XL) dose?
12.5mg or 25mg-100mg qd
49
nebivolol dose?
5-40 mg qd
50
propranolol dose?
40-80mg BID or 40-80mg TID
51
spironolactone dose?
12.5mg qd (eGFR30-50) 25mg qd (eGFR >50) may be increased up to 50mg qd based on K+
52
spironolactone contraindicated with what eGFR?
<30
53
eplerenone contraindicated with what CrCl/SCr?
<50 in pts with SCr >1.8 in women or >2 in men
54
hydralazine (Apresoline) dose?
10-25mg TID starting dose with max dose of 100mg 3-4 times daily
55
clonidine dose?
0.1-0.3 mg 2-3 times daily
56
If transitioning from oral to transdermal clonidine overlap oral for how long?
1-2 days transdermal takes 2-3 days to achieve therapeutic effects
57
If converting from transdermal to oral clonidine don't start oral clonidine sooner than?
8 hours after patch removal
58
doxazosin dose?
1-16mg daily
59
terazosin (Hytrin) dose?
1-5mg qd or BID
